Part of Passwordia font family.
14 pixels high : 11px above baseline, 3px below baseline.
Designed to provide an alternate treatment for passwords: instead of replacing all characters with an asterisk or a small circle, display all characters using the same glyph.
Allows to drag and drop or copy and paste a password while protecting its text from prying eyes.

This font is based on a 2 column, 3 row binary group. The circle means 0, the square means 1. The top left is least significat, bottom right is most significant. All the previous circles must be squares before the next one becomes a square. When that next one becomes a square, all previous ones go back to being a circle.

A first proof of concept for a very simple card set with language and script neutral identifiers.
Clubs: A-M (black, cross or box)
Spades: a-m (green or blue, upwards triangle or disc)
Hearts: N-Z (red, downwards triangle)
Diamonds: n-z (yellow, rhombus)
Ace/1/11 (circled dot), 2-9 (dice), 10 (circle), Jack (neutral), Queen (female cross), King (male arrow); Joker (star)

Symbol font of Notehead glyphs for printing musical scores in alternative notation. This system uses a separate symbol for each of the 12 tones in the chromatic scale: gabde for flats; CDEFGAB for naturals; fc for sharps. The symbols are organized in a 4x3 pattern based on the Tonnetz, forming cycles of 4 shapes (orientations) and 3 colors (fill pattern). Staff lines [ | ] _ go down the page; pitches across (see StaffKlavar for more details). Inspired in part by Roy Pertchik's patented tri-color vibraphone.
